【摘要】 计算机仿真是目前人们进行科学研究和解决现实中难以实现问题的一种主要方法。交通仿真是计算机仿真技术在交通工程领域的一个重要应用。在交通理论、计算机硬件和软件技术、基础交通设施和社会需求不断发展的推动下,交通仿真研究,尤其是微观交通仿真的研究取得了巨大的发展。 本文以城市道路交通微观仿真建模和相应的仿真软件系统开发为研究重点,全文主要工作如下: 1.在了解和学习国外微观交通仿真研究基础上,对微观交通仿真研究的现状和存在的不足进行了综述性的分析和评价,并建立了微观交通仿真模型体系结构,该模型体系结构由交通需求模型、路网描述模型、控制方案描述模型、车辆行驶模型、交叉口冲突模型、车辆运行轨迹模型、系统评价模型所构成。 2.以宝鸡市4交叉口为例,介绍了干道多信控交叉口协调控制方法,详细的介绍了车辆行驶模型、交叉口冲突处理模型以及系统评价指标。 3.开发了城市微观交通仿真系统,提出了城市微观交通仿真系统软件开发中一些关键技术问题的处理方法。最后,在VC6的开发环境下,运用Opengl开发了微观交通仿真软件系统—UTSS,初步实现了上述模型,为以后开发用于网络交通分析和控制策略评价的大规模微观交通仿真软件打下基础。 最后,总结了全文的工作,并指出了今后进一步研究的问题。

【Abstract】 At present, the computer simulation is a kind of main method in scientific research and solving the real-life problem difficult to implement. Traffic simulation is an important application of technology of computer simulation in the field of traffic engineering. People began to utilize the computer to imitate the traffic behaviors, the research of traffic simulation, especially the research of microscopic traffic simulation, has made enormous progress, urging by of development of traffic theory, computer hardware and software engineering, basic traffic facility and social demand. Computer hardware and software engineering, especially for software programming and modeling technology, are developed rapidly during recent decades. Its rapid development is playing an essential role to the development of traffic simulation.The main contents and contributions can be summed up as follows:1. The microscopic traffic simulation modeling and the design of the relevant simulation software are the research focus in this paper. On the basis of understanding and studying the domestic and international research of microscopic traffic simulation, summarized the present situation and existing deficiency in the research field of microscopic traffic simulation.2. Build a framework of the microscopic traffic simulation modeling. It constituted by traffic demand model, road network model, vehicle running model, intersection conflict model, vehicle running track model, system evaluation model.Describe the vehicle running model and intersection conflict model on emphasis,including with vehicle-following model and the achievements researched on this model.3. The solving methods of some key technologic problem in the designee of microscopic traffic simulation software were decribed.In the end, the thesis concludes with a summary and perspectives of the future research of the field.
